Transaction 73d5ca28c66a32b5309a0b08435f21fad63cd20df39b0eaae38abe54d8c45c31
1 Input
1 Output
-
73d5ca28c66a32b5309a0b08435f21fad63cd20df39b0eaae38abe54d8c45c31:0
- value
- 130060
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 076a00688690bb2a25fbb579c929b6057f14f19c OP_EQUAL
- address
- 32NDe1L8HRJmvutFfWAxZ68Zvd9CohDLFQ